- Description:
- Millennials who are vanishing from the pews is a problematic issue for the rural church setting of Holiness Temple in Selma, Alabama. Consequently, the resultant possibility is Post-millennials who might potentially mirror their decisions of flight when reaching adulthood, if something is not done intentionally and strategically to disciple them while they are present. What have we missed in ministry to the Millennials? What are the characterizations, values, socializations and human developments that are similarly present in the identity associations of Post-millennials that will give us clues regarding how to handle this potential crisis for them? What resources are readily available to sustain a plan of intervention that is feasible for a small rural church? What are the keys of re-engagement, reconnection? This Doctor of Ministry Project presents a model for the rural black church for re-engagement of the youth ages (13-17) through an approach that includes the village. A triadic ethnographic research method generated data that culminated in the conclusion that an intergenerational learning theory model of ministry within an Afrocentric framework as best practice will be successful to affect positive change in the dynamics of church participation, affiliation and relevance.
